The relative equilibrium positions (coplanar libration points) are investigated for a particle in a gas-dust cloud subject to the gravitational field of a binary star system, with allowance for radiation pressure. The dynamical model adopted is the restricted circular photogravitational three-body problem. Existence domains are established for the three-parameter family of coplanar libration points, and its Liapunov stability is tested.
